The Tangency Point in Design

The concept of tangency points is deeply ingrained in the design of numerous objects we encounter daily. Consider the wheels of a bicycle, where the tires touch the ground at a single point, creating a smooth and efficient rolling motion. This tangency point ensures minimal friction and allows for effortless movement. Similarly, the design of gears in machinery relies on the principle of tangency points to ensure smooth and efficient power transmission. The teeth of gears are carefully designed to engage at a single point, maximizing the transfer of force and minimizing wear and tear.
